Latest Patents
Olivieri holds a patent for "Protein kinase modulators and method of use." This invention relates to chemical compounds that can modulate various protein kinase receptor enzymes. These compounds are designed to influence disease states related to the activities of these kinases, particularly in the process of angiogenesis and other proliferative disorders.
